From 5b0f6b1f34c0da29e93dd8200438037f11b21646 Mon Sep 17 00:00:00 2001 From: Stanislav Malyshev Date: Sun, 21 Mar 2004 18:28:38 +0000 Subject: [PATCH] Update for new read_property API --- ext/dom/php_dom.c | 4 ++-- ext/mysqli/mysqli.c | 4 ++-- ext/simplexml/simplexml.c | 4 ++-- 3 files changed, 6 insertions(+), 6 deletions(-) diff --git a/ext/dom/php_dom.c b/ext/dom/php_dom.c index 1163e61d4b..e6a3ff97e0 100644 --- a/ext/dom/php_dom.c +++ b/ext/dom/php_dom.c @@ -200,7 +200,7 @@ static void dom_register_prop_handler(HashTable *prop_handler, char *name, dom_r /* }}} */ /* {{{ dom_read_property */ -zval *dom_read_property(zval *object, zval *member, zend_bool silent TSRMLS_DC) +zval *dom_read_property(zval *object, zval *member, int type TSRMLS_DC) { dom_object *obj; zval tmp_member; @@ -232,7 +232,7 @@ zval *dom_read_property(zval *object, zval *member, zend_bool silent TSRMLS_DC) } } else { std_hnd = zend_get_std_object_handlers(); - retval = std_hnd->read_property(object, member, silent TSRMLS_CC); + retval = std_hnd->read_property(object, member, type TSRMLS_CC); } if (member == &tmp_member) { diff --git a/ext/mysqli/mysqli.c b/ext/mysqli/mysqli.c index 8404618a3e..75d7f45444 100644 --- a/ext/mysqli/mysqli.c +++ b/ext/mysqli/mysqli.c @@ -160,7 +160,7 @@ static int mysqli_write_na(mysqli_object *obj, zval *newval TSRMLS_DC) /* }}} */ /* {{{ mysqli_read_property */ -zval *mysqli_read_property(zval *object, zval *member, zend_bool silent TSRMLS_DC) +zval *mysqli_read_property(zval *object, zval *member, int type TSRMLS_DC) { zval tmp_member; zval *retval; @@ -197,7 +197,7 @@ zval *mysqli_read_property(zval *object, zval *member, zend_bool silent TSRMLS_D } } else { std_hnd = zend_get_std_object_handlers(); - retval = std_hnd->read_property(object, member, silent TSRMLS_CC); + retval = std_hnd->read_property(object, member, type TSRMLS_CC); } if (member == &tmp_member) { diff --git a/ext/simplexml/simplexml.c b/ext/simplexml/simplexml.c index 54c924cb8e..c6f064f6bb 100644 --- a/ext/simplexml/simplexml.c +++ b/ext/simplexml/simplexml.c @@ -255,9 +255,9 @@ static zval * sxe_prop_dim_read(zval *object, zval *member, zend_bool elements, /* {{{ sxe_property_read() */ -static zval * sxe_property_read(zval *object, zval *member, zend_bool silent TSRMLS_DC) +static zval * sxe_property_read(zval *object, zval *member, int type TSRMLS_DC) { - return sxe_prop_dim_read(object, member, 1, 0, silent TSRMLS_CC); + return sxe_prop_dim_read(object, member, 1, 0, type == BP_VAR_IS TSRMLS_CC); } /* }}} */ -- 2.40.0